[PATCH] [SCSI] scsi_debug: silence GCC warning

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Building scsi_debug.o triggers a GCC warning:
    dr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c: In function ‘dif_verify’:
    dr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c:1755:3: warning: ‘csum’ may be used uninitialized in this function [-Wmaybe-uninitialized]

This is a false positive, but if we make scsi_debug_guard a bool, we
supply GCC with enough information to determine that csum will not be
used uninitialized. It also allows for a minor cleanup.

Signed-off-by: Paul Bolle <pebolle@xxxxxxxxxx>
---
0) Compile tested only.

1) This warning is apparently introduced in v3.11-rc1 by commit beb40ea42b
("[SCSI] scsi_debug: reduce duplication between prot_verify_read and
prot_verify_write")

 dr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c | 15 +++++----------
 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c b/dr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c
index cb4fefa..98e6436 100644
--- a/dr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c
+++ b/drivers/scsi/scsi_debug.c
@@ -169,7 +169,7 @@ static int scsi_debug_dix = DEF_DIX;
 static int scsi_debug_dsense = DEF_D_SENSE;
 static int scsi_debug_every_nth = DEF_EVERY_NTH;
 static int scsi_debug_fake_rw = DEF_FAKE_RW;
-static int scsi_debug_guard = DEF_GUARD;
+static bool scsi_debug_guard = DEF_GUARD;
 static int scsi_debug_lowest_aligned = DEF_LOWEST_ALIGNED;
 static int scsi_debug_max_luns = DEF_MAX_LUNS;
 static int scsi_debug_max_queue = SCSI_DEBUG_CANQUEUE;
@@ -1736,10 +1736,10 @@ static u16 dif_compute_csum(const void *buf, int len)
 	u16 csum;
 
 	switch (scsi_debug_guard) {
-	case 1:
+	case true:
 		csum = ip_compute_csum(buf, len);
 		break;
-	case 0:
+	case false:
 		csum = cpu_to_be16(crc_t10dif(buf, len));
 		break;
 	}
@@ -2736,7 +2736,7 @@ module_param_named(dix, scsi_debug_dix, int, S_IRUGO);
 module_param_named(dsense, scsi_debug_dsense, int, S_IRUGO | S_IWUSR);
 module_param_named(every_nth, scsi_debug_every_nth, int, S_IRUGO | S_IWUSR);
 module_param_named(fake_rw, scsi_debug_fake_rw, int, S_IRUGO | S_IWUSR);
-module_param_named(guard, scsi_debug_guard, int, S_IRUGO);
+module_param_named(guard, scsi_debug_guard, bool, S_IRUGO);
 module_param_named(lbpu, scsi_debug_lbpu, int, S_IRUGO);
 module_param_named(lbpws, scsi_debug_lbpws, int, S_IRUGO);
 module_param_named(lbpws10, scsi_debug_lbpws10, int, S_IRUGO);
@@ -3312,11 +3312,6 @@ static int __init scsi_debug_init(void)
 		return -EINVAL;
 	}
 
-	if (scsi_debug_guard > 1) {
-		printk(KERN_ERR "scsi_debug_init: guard must be 0 or 1\n");
-		return -EINVAL;
-	}
-
 	if (scsi_debug_ato > 1) {
 		printk(KERN_ERR "scsi_debug_init: ato must be 0 or 1\n");
 		return -EINVAL;
@@ -4028,7 +4023,7 @@ static int sdebug_driver_probe(struct device * dev)
 	       (host_prot & SHOST_DIX_TYPE2_PROTECTION) ? " DIX2" : "",
 	       (host_prot & SHOST_DIX_TYPE3_PROTECTION) ? " DIX3" : "");
 
-	if (scsi_debug_guard == 1)
+	if (scsi_debug_guard == true)
 		scsi_host_set_guard(hpnt, SHOST_DIX_GUARD_IP);
 	else
 		scsi_host_set_guard(hpnt, SHOST_DIX_GUARD_CRC);
